About agriculture in Colonial Pine Hills
Colonial Pine Hills is nestled in the diverse landscape of South Dakota, characterized by rolling hills, expansive prairies, and proximity to the unique topography of the state. The surrounding rural area is a mix of open grasslands and pockets of woodlands, creating a scenic environment that transitions from the high plains to more elevated, forested terrain. This geographical setting provides a tranquil atmosphere, deeply connected to the natural rhythms of the region.
The agricultural landscape here is reflective of South Dakota's broader capabilities, focusing on a balance between livestock production and crop cultivation. Cattle ranching is prevalent, utilizing the extensive pastures that define much of the surrounding terrain. In terms of crops, farmers typically manage fields of corn, soybeans, and small grains, adjusting their techniques to the specific soil and climate conditions of the region to ensure sustainable yield.
